This is Kathleen McArthur

Kathleen McArthur (1915–2000), was an Australian naturalist, writer, botanical illustrator and conservationist. She was born in Brisbane, Queensland to Catherine and Daniel Evans. Her mother was a daughter of the Durack pastoral family, her dad a co-founder of the engineering firm, Evans Deakin. She married Malcolm McArthur in 1938 and had three kids before divorcing in 1947. From 1942 she lived at Caloundra on the Sunshine Coast of Queensland.
